1.3 Main Business & Product Rang :-
BEARING CAGES: {1} ROLLER BEARING CAGES
Taper Roller Bearing Cages Needle Roller Bearing Cages Cylindrical Roller Bearing Cages Spherical Roller Bearing Cages
{2} BALL BEARING CAGES
- Deep Groove Ball Bearing Cages - Angular Contact Ball Bearing Cages
STAMPED AUTO COMPONENTS :
- Metal Inserts for Bearing Seals
* ROLLAR BEARING CAGES :Typically, a Roller Bearing uses Cylindrical, Spherical or a Needle Roller as a rolling element to reduce friction in the bearing. These rollers are well supported by a cage or a retainer. Roller Bearing finds its application in the bearing for construction machinery, gear construction, vehicle manufacture, rolling mills & railway wagons. Harsha has production shops dedicated to different product families. These shops have manual, semi automatic and automatic processes considering the cost effective manufacturability of a product. The facilities are also equipped with sophisticated CNC machines. Harsha is technically competent to offer these cages in different surface finishes such as Vibro finished, Shot Blasted, Zinc (Zn) or Manganese (Mn) Phosphated as per customer requirements. All these cage facilities are also equipped with state-of-the-art dirt cleaning machines. A sophisticated 3D CNC - Coordinate Measuring Machine for measuring product dimensions has also been installed.
* BALL BEARING CAGES :-
Ball Bearing cages act as separators to position the balls at equidistance around the bearing raceways. They are suitable for applications which require high-speed rotation, low vibration, and low noise as in transmissions, electric motors & generators, pumps, compressors, gear boxes, drive elevators, textile machinery, printing machinery and two wheeler axles. Harsha is the first company in India to introduce Pre-riveted Ball Bearing Cages with automatic transfer line technology.
Harshas manufacturing capabilities include:
Single piece flow process lay out to ensure controlled surface protection. Modern finishing process facilitates minimum human contact and dirt. Dirt cleaning equipment with ultrasonic and modern filtering system. State of the art lab facilities for dirt measurement. Precision rivet manufacturing facility for specially designed rivets.
Polyamide Cages..... expanding their material base :In recent years, Polyamide Cages have emerged as a good caging material due to good electrical insulation, exceptional impact strength, low expansion rate and low coefficient of friction. Harsha is gaining expertise with this new material using state of the art equipment. The process capability is enhanced by providing well lit, dust free, airy and a clean conditioned manufacturing ambience. The process is monitored by an EPOS monitoring system. The cages are also subjected to post treatment in-line with customer specifications such as annealing, moisturizing and cleaning/washing.
10
* Stamped Auto Components :Stamping is the process of creating three-dimensional parts or surface definition onto materials. This process uses forms and dies which are forced on to the surface with extreme pressure. Upon removal, the patterns on the forms and dies are indelibly stamped into the material. Steel cages being Stamped Components, Harsha intends to leverage its experience of over three decades by diversifying into other stamping components. Currently, it produces Metal insert for Bearing Seals as per customer requirements that have application in severe conditions. These components are manufactured on precision tools with high level of dimensional accuracy and are thoroughly checked for end user requirements.

1.4 Form of organization :Harsha Engineers Limited is a public limited company.
1.5 Brief History of Organization :Harsha Engineers is a global solution provider of Bearing Cages as well as special purpose Stamped Components. It is a preferred supplier of different types of Roller and Ball Bearing Cages and cages for Bearing with special applications. Harsha has been a growing organization with significant international presence. Since 1972, Harsha brings rich experience gained from customer engagements around the world through technology partnerships and strategic alliances. This results in realizing superior value to help industries perform efficiently and profitably. Harsha also believes that innovation and reliable support helps to strengthen customer relationships. Harsha takes pride in its position as a preferred supplier to bearing manufacturers worldwide. 11
Harsha's constant focus on quality, systems and processes has resulted in ISO 14001:2004(E) Envronmental Certification and ISO/TS16949-III certification, which is the highest certification in Auto component manufacturing sector.

1.7 Business Philosophy :Harsha's operations demand a global logistics management capability to reach its multilocational clients, thus facilitating professionally managed, cost effective solutions for inbound and outbound movement of raw material and finshed goods.
Harsha's logistic operations focuses on consistent delivery and reduced costs. The team uses information technology and MIS reports to constantly review, monitor, source and improve logistics function.
Harsha's logistics team is comprised of experts in supply chain and logistics management, commercial carrier management, logistics operations and execution, and supply chain technology.
Harsha believes that the highest products and sevices are mandatory to continually meet the rising expectations of customers. Our commitment to quality, evident at every level of the organization ensures that all quality related issues are identified and addressed early in the process, so as to mazimize customer satisfaction. We ensure stringent inspection processes to guarantee that our products are manufactured to exact customer specifications. The commitment to quality reaches well beyond our certifications and can be seen in our ongoing investments in technology and employee training.

Ch. 2: Human Resource Management
2.1 Details of workers, Levels of workers, organizational chart of the overall organization :In the Harsha Engineers Limited, there are 1000 workers in the company. In between them, 300 employees are from management level and 700 employees are in production process. ORGANISATIONAL CHART:

2.6 Job Analysis & Job Design :JOB ANALYSIS: Job analysis is the process of collecting job related information. Such information helps in the preparation of job description and job specification. Before describing the nature of job analysis, it is useful to understand the meaning of job itself. A job is a bundle of related tasks. Vetting the CV of a job seeker is a task. The whole lot of tasks relating to recruitment constitutes job. JOB DESIGN: Job design involves conscious efforts to organize tasks, duties and responsibilities into a unit of work to achieve certain objectives. Job design follows job analysis. The logical sequence to job analysis is job design. Job analysis, as was explained earlier, provides job related data as well as the skills and knowledge expected of the incumbent to discharge the job. Job design, then, involves conscious efforts to organize tasks, duties, and responsibilities into a unit of work to achieve certain objectives. Harsha Engineers Limited dont want to extend time of working hours. But they want the multispecialist workers. So, they follow the Idea of Job Rotation. Job Rotation refers to moving employees from job to job to add variety and reduce boredom by allowing them to perform a variety of tasks.

2.7 Recruitment & Selection Process :RECRUITMENT: Harsha Engineers Limited put the notice on Notice Board for recruitment. They go direct on Campus placement like I.T.I. (Industrial Training Institute), Engineering college. Thus, they recruit their employee for their company. SELECTION: Selection is a long process, commencing from the preliminary interview of the applicants and ending with the contract of employment. Harsha Engineers Limited receives the application through the internet and select the qualified and eligible candidates from the technical Institutes and Engineering colleges and after selecting them they just giving training to them and this way the selection process goes on.
2.8 Orientation & Placement :ORIENTATION: Orientation is a systematic and planned introduction of employees to their jobs, their co-workers and the organization. It is also called induction. Induction, also called orientation is designed to provide a new employee with the information he or she needs to function comfortably and effectively in the organization. It is a planned introduction of new hires to their jobs, their peers and the company. PLACEMENT: After an employee has been hired and oriented he or she must be placed in his/her right job. Placement is understood as the allocation of people to jobs. It is the assignment or re-assignment of an employee to a new or different job placement includes initial assignment of new employees and promotion, transfer or demotion of present employees. In this section, placement of new employees is emphasized. Placement arising out of transfers, promotions and demotions will be discussed.

2.9 Training & Development :Harsha Engineers Limited gives training for their employees. They give training of 7 days induction period for new employees. They give training of 3 days for new technology. Thus, they give training of their employees.
2.10 Performance Appraisal :In the Harsha Engineers Limited, They get 3 years data of employee and after that they come to conclusion about the strength & weakness of employees. According to them, its a going on review. It is helpful to understand strength & weakness of employees. It helps to plan their training & learning need. It assist the workers of advancement in skills.
2.11 Employee & Executive Remuneration :Harsha Engineers Limited pays employees by Bank ICICI, SBI or in cash. They pay their remuneration between date of 1to 5.
2.12 Incentive Payments :Management decide production target for different field. Management create month based target of production and when the target is achieved by employees, they are provided incentives by the company. When the predecided target are achieved by employees they are provided incentives.
2.13 Employee Benefits & Services :Harsha Engineers Limited provides Canteen facility for their workers. They are opened savings account for their employees. They also provide transportation services to the employees. If the employee across his target of month based production then he/she get extra benefit for that.
21
2.14 Employee Welfare :Harsha Engineers Limited provides Scholarship to the children of employees. If the employee needs money then employees are provided loan facility by Credit society, which is made by the company.
2.15 Safety & Health of Employees :Harsha Engineers Limited uses latest technology for their production process. In between them, there are 90% of automation. All machinery are motion sensor machinery. In the company, there are accident rate is only 0.030%. In the Harsha Engineers Limited, they put first aid box & fire extinguisher for workers safety in every unit of company. They provide special hearing aids to the employees for protecting them by noise pollution. They maintain wellfurnished house keeping. They provide cleanness in factory area.
2.16 Promotions, Transfers & Separations :Harsha Engineers Limited get 3 years data of employees. They collect the data for every employee and give promotion to those employees who achieve more targets. There is latterer transfer between employees. They provide 2 days separation.
2.17 Industrial Relations :Industrial Relations is concerned with the relations between management and workers and the role of regulatory mechanism in resolving any industrial dispute. 2.17 (a) Motivation :In the Harsha Engineers Limited, they held employee satisfaction survey. And from them, they know about their strength & weakness, and improve their skill. They motivate employee by paying incentives when they achieved the target.
22
2.17 (b) Participative Management :In the Harsha Engineers Limited, there are open communication between employees and management in participative management. 2.17 (c) Employee Communication :In the Harsha Engineers Limited, There is open communication between employees and management. 2.17 (d) Trade Unions :In the Harsha Engineers Limited, There is no trade unions.
